Common Foundation Pouring Jobs
Foundation Pouring - Essential for creating a stable base for residential and commercial structures.
Slab Foundations - Commonly used for ground-level buildings, providing a durable and level surface.
Basement Foundations - Supports underground spaces and helps prevent settling or shifting.
Pier and Beam Foundations - Elevates structures to protect against moisture and improve stability.
Concrete Pouring for New Builds - Ensures a solid foundation for new construction projects.
Foundation Repair Pouring - Reinforces and stabilizes existing foundations to prevent further damage.
Foundation Pouring Questions
What types of projects require foundation pouring? Foundation pouring is used for new construction, additions, or replacing existing foundations for residential and commercial buildings.
How is foundation pouring typically performed? The process involves excavating the site, setting formwork, pouring concrete, and allowing it to cure to create a stable base.
What should property owners consider before foundation pouring? Proper site preparation, soil conditions, and building design are important factors to ensure a durable foundation.
Are there different types of foundation pours? Yes, common types include slab-on-grade, crawl space, and basement foundations, each suited to different project needs.
